About the Book

East Coast Counting by Dawn Baker(1)

1 Lighthouse . . . 2 Horses . . . 3 Jellyfish . . .

From the Peggy’s Cove lighthouse to the dolphins of Twillingate Island, warm and welcoming images serve as a beautiful backdrop in this early educational counting book. Dawn Baker, an artist from Gander, Newfoundland and Labrador, was inspired by the common bonds shared by the provinces in the Atlantic Bubble—New Brunswick, Newfoundland and Labrador, Nova Scotia, and Prince Edward Island!

About the Author & Illustrator

Author & Illustrator Dawn Baker

Dawn Baker has been a visual artist and children’s writer since 1992. A graduate of Memorial University with a Bachelor of Education and a certificate in library studies, she served on the board of directors of The Rooms from 2006 until 2019. In 2015, Dawn served as a juror for the Governor General’s Literary Awards and toured Ontario as part of TD Canadian Children’s Book Week.

East Coast Counting is the twelfth book that she has published with Flanker Press.
